A leading global hygiene company in Skelmersdale is seeking a Production Operator for a permanent, shift-based role. You will operate production machinery, ensure safety standards, and maintain product quality.

The ideal candidate will have:

  • Experience in FMCG manufacturing
  • Mechanical maintenance skills
  • Strong problem-solving abilities

This position offers a competitive salary and a benefits package, including a pension scheme and health care plan.
